A lasso shaped fiber biosensor with optical fiber ring laser demodulation method was proposed for the specific detection of CEACAM5 – a kind of cancer marker protein. The laser signal held a narrow linewidth of 0.02 nm (3dB bandwidth) and high sign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) of ~40 dB, enabling a good RI detection ability of 167 nm/RIU. Functionalization of the fiber laser was realized to detect a kind of cancer biomarker-CEACAM5. The limit of detection (LOD) could reach 28 ng/mL. This sensing device can be extended to other biological monitoring and has great potential as in situ biomedical monitoring devices that can be mass-produced.
